Output 9c96fb6b74461530406e5af42a25cb307ca3a50915311088e4bfc236159d33e6:25

value
891454
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 465bcfeb67952a29e3b004802636256dc8bb7df3 OP_EQUALVERIFY OP_CHECKSIG
address
17R2HejigugiPHX92uh8unKoTUxxsi4m9z
transaction
9c96fb6b74461530406e5af42a25cb307ca3a50915311088e4bfc236159d33e6
spent
true